And yes, there is a performance advantage to keep the weight low, as it keeps the center of gravity as low as possible, and further back helps to distribute the naturally front-biased weight closer to a more neutral 50-50 distribution.

Man Im just playing with you . I cant sell my baby. Sorry to get you all revved up. Thought I priced it high enough to kill the interest.
but to answer your questions... https://www.facebook.com/ricky.ragan.1272?ref=tn_tnmn
full interior
daily driver like I said
4 point kirk bar
sparco fia seat on drivers side
of course it has heat
ac will be back and operational soon as I make the lines
standalone megasquirt3 engine management
viscous limited slip
280k on the car
ground control coil overson koni dampers
8.5x17" enkei RPF1 wheels on hankook RS3 255 40 17s
clutchis a new oe
cam is a comp 230/232@.050on 114 LSA
J30 brakes all aroundLast edited by zukitek; 04-26-2013, 07:35 AM.Ricky R
